Wall Sit Test
Hold the wall sit for as long as you can to test the strength in you legs.
The longer you hold the wall sit for the stronger you are getting.
You can do this anywhere, as long as there's a wall to lean on!

Step Test
Follow the video and step for 3 minutes using a step in your home.
Rest for 1 minute after this and measure your Heart Rate using your Polar Watch at the end of the minute.
Your score is your heart rate after 1 minute.
The lower your heart rate, the fitter you are becoming!
